Wei-Yin Chen baffled the Rays over seven shutout innings Saturday, logging his third win in four starts in the Baltimore Orioles' 4-0 triumph over Tampa Bay. Chen (10-6) didn't allow a runner to reach as far as third base in the dominating performance, limiting the Rays to five hits while issuing a single walk and striking out four. Pedro Strop and Jim Johnson completed the whitewash as the Orioles evened their three-game series. Chris Young drove in pair of runs with a fourth-inning single while Matt Wieters and Nick Markakis added RBI for the O's. Jeremy Hellickson (6-7) absorbed the loss for Tampa Bay, lasting only four innings. He gave up four runs on eight hits.
